Transaction e6d3234c15d8c7aed1afbe5ca242cec98dd54e0c79770044c672603627d26d1e
2 Input
2 Outputs
- e6d3234c15d8c7aed1afbe5ca242cec98dd54e0c79770044c672603627d26d1e:0
- e6d3234c15d8c7aed1afbe5ca242cec98dd54e0c79770044c672603627d26d1e:1
value 247643
address 1NbCco4oEF5iCiEmYpGHbRdMnkHP8jSeNA
value 1649850
address 3G7MpS5nvypweHifSX3FeTUXN4wEVnDhZS